In the sprawling text that accompanies the show, LA-based curator Sarah Lehrer-Graiwer makes large conceptual claims about Soft Underbelly Recognition — a group exhibition that spotlights artists who refuse "false binaries" and are committed to freeing time and space from its "cyclical obsolescence." But hidden under this dense layer of description is work that speaks boldly, even when it's not subject to exegesis. The artists unite around the common theme of pliability: Eduardo Consuegra constructs pop-influenced assemblages, Heather Cook drapes sensuous lengths of black cotton, Eli Langer makes abstract paintings that occupy unusual wall spaces, and Sidonie Loiseleux hangs creased sheets recalling origami.
